Inter American University of Puerto Rico-Fajardo is a Private nonprofit institution located in Fajardo,... PR. The school has approximately 1959 undergraduate students. The school offers students 4-year degree opportunities. The average family income of students that are attending this school is $14,832. The average age of students entering Inter American University of Puerto Rico-Fajardo is 22. The most popular programs at the Inter American University of Puerto Rico-Fajardo are: Health Professions And Related Programs (23%), Business, Management, Marketing, And Related Support Services (21%), Homeland Security, Law Enforcement, Firefighting And Related Protective Services (14%), Public Administration And Social Service Professions (10%) and Biological And Biomedical Sciences (9%).
